"Loser" in context
Being labelled a loser can be a difficult and disheartening experience, particularly for young people. It can lead to insecure feelings, depression and can damage a person's self-esteem. Unfortunately, it is often those who are already vulnerable who are targeted by bullies, who use the term "loser" as a means of personal attack. Everyone has the right to feel good about themselves and no-one should be subjected to this type of personal attack.
The term "loser" does not come from nowhere, however. It is often used to describe an individual who has failed in an important task, or struggle to compete in a desired field.
